Output c626526dd1d2aa21d5208d14eda32c594e007b517d4a8de5e5e9f77055c9ffd5:13

value
64539
script pubkey
OP_0 OP_PUSHBYTES_20 d4e46fdda43c31f78e971ab59ae90fd024809f55
address
bc1q6njxlhdy8scl0r5hr26e46g06qjgp8644caxg2
transaction
c626526dd1d2aa21d5208d14eda32c594e007b517d4a8de5e5e9f77055c9ffd5
confirmations
44338
spent
true